The authors present a new way of constructing intertwining operators between principal series representations induced from maximal parabolic subgroups in the case where \(K\)-types occur with multiplicity at most 1. The so-called spectrum generating technique amounts to setting up an apparatus which will calculate the spectra of the operators, this method being applicable to bundle-valued cases. Among the applications one can notice the determination of composition series of principal series representations, and a method of deriving strong irreducibility results.
